Contents
Topic Sub-topic
Topic 1. Introduction: plant responses to adverse conditions.
Topic 2. Water stress and flooding.
Topic 3. Stress by light.
Topic 4. Stress by extreme temperatures.
Topic 5. Stress by nutrients.
Topic 6. Introduction to plant diseases and plant pathogens.
Topic 7. Pathogenesis: Processes of infection and colonization by pathogens.
Topic 8. Plant defense and resistance against pathogens.
Topic 9. Physiology of the diseased plant.
Topic 10. Plant pests and response to herbivores.

Assessment comments

To pass the subjet the students have to obtain at least 4 points in the mixed proof (and in each one of his two parts, theoretical and practical) and in seminars. The average of all the activities has to be as minimum of 5;If it resulted to be of 5 or more points, but obtained  less than 4 points in one of the parts of the mixed proof, the final note will be of 4,9 (fall). In the second opportunity (July), will realise  only the mixed proof, the qualifications obtained in the seminars keep  of the first opportunity. They will be considered like NON PRESENTED those students that no present to the mixed proofs.

Attendance to practicals is compulsory. If a student does not attend to one or two sessions of the practicals, he/she will have a penalty of one and two points, respectively, to be substracted from the score of the “proba mixta”. If the student does not attend to three or more sessions of the practicals, he/she will get a fail as the final score in the course.
